Science Dialogue

 
 

From this fiscal year, JSPS has instituted the "Science Dialogue Program," which provides a framework for JSPS fellows to participate in the educational programs of high schools within the vicinity of their host institutions. Through this program, JSPS seeks to kindle a thirst for learning among the high school students, while giving the participating fellows an opportunity to deepen their ties with Japan through their contact with the students.

In a capacity under JSPS Science Dialogue Program, four Fellows took part in an International Science Camp. This intensive English science program was held on 8-9 October at Takasaki High School, and attended by 45 students. Each of the participating Fellows gave a presentation on his or her research, followed by a group discussion in English on the subject field revolving around the Fellow.
On the second day, the students gave presentations in English on the lectures and discussions of the preceding day. They were critiqued by the Fellows. The students displayed great interest in the research topics of the Fellows. As budding researchers themselves, the students were made more keenly aware through this experience of the need to acquire better English and presentation skills.
